About The Position

Provides general office and complex secretarial duties including reception, taking referrals, managing documents, developing reports, filing, billing duties, and office communication. Instrumental in mentoring, developing, and hardwiring best practice and standardization of support specialist duties and procedures. Provides oversight to the functioning of the support specialist within Avera@Home.

Responsibilities

  • Serves as the Lead of the Support Specialist Work Committee and directs all Support Specialist Committee meetings.
  • Serves on additional committees as determined by leadership.
  • Responsible for developing, keeping up to date, and delivering education and orientation to new and existing support specialist staff.
  • Serves as a resource and mentor by leading the support specialist team in processes and answers questions from support specialists regarding day to day issues.
  • Analyzes and recommends support office process excellence changes to ensure operational functions are efficient, effective, and standardized.
  • Achieves and maintains a thorough knowledge base of Meditech Home Care to include ongoing upgrades and assist in the planning and application of the system, as well as staff education to assure maximum utilization of the system aimed at cost effective and quality services.
  • Performs and manages assigned Meditech Home Care tasks.
  • Compiles, maintains and monitors data as assigned while coordinating the preparation of reports, mailings for bereavement, volunteer, and general hospice activities.
  • Assists in the development of new programs and project coordination relevant to data collection for productivity outcomes, referral tracking and benchmarking .
  • Performs office/secretarial duties including but not limited to: greet office visitors, answer, screen, and respond to phone calls, filing, orders supplies, open and distributes mail, transpose hand written or verbal communication to typed format; collates and assembles reports, documents, and patient charts; completes accurate and timely admitting/discharge/billing data into the Meditech system.
  • Maintains a working knowledge of all services available to patients and families.
  • Maintain basic knowledge of Federal and State Regulations as well as Agency Policies and procedures as they relate to privacy, confidentiality, patient rights, infection control safety in office environment.
